I believe so. I used powdered green tea to use in DIY and it was so-so. Freshly brewed green tea is great - but you have to use it within hours or you will loose quite a bit of the antioxidant power. You also have to brew it in hot - not boiling water.
What I do is brew in advance... a very strong concentration... and freeze in small ice cube trays. In the morning, I take one out of the freezer and by the time I get out of the shower it is melted. I just apply with a cotton ball and my skin just glows.
I am thinking about added other actives...but have not decided yet which ones.
hope that helps!  |
